Land Clearing in Houston, TX
Land clearing services involve removing trees, brush, and other vegetation to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or development projects. This process can include tree removal, brush grinding, stump grinding, and debris removal, making the land more accessible and suitable for future use. Property owners often request land clearing when planning to build a new home, install a driveway, create a lawn, or develop outdoor spaces, ensuring the area is safe, level, and ready for the next steps.
Before requesting land clearing services, property owners should consider the size and density of the area, as well as any potential obstacles such as large trees, rocks, or utility lines. It is also helpful to understand local regulations regarding tree removal and land modification. Clear communication about project goals and the scope of work can help ensure the process aligns with expectations and that the land is properly prepared for its intended purpose.

Common Land Clearing Jobs
Land Clearing - prepares properties for construction, landscaping, or agricultural use.
Tree Removal - eliminates hazardous or unwanted trees to improve safety and aesthetics.
Brush Removal - clears overgrown vegetation to create open and usable land.
Lot Preparation - levels and grades land to ensure a stable foundation for projects.
Stump Grinding - removes remaining tree stumps to prevent obstructions and pests.
Forestry Mulching - efficiently clears land while preserving soil health and natural resources.
Land Clearing Questions
What is land clearing? Land clearing involves removing tr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are a property for development, landscaping, or other projects.
Why is land clearing important? Clearing land improves safety, creates usable space, and helps facilitate construction or landscaping efforts.
What types of projects require land clearing? Projects like building new structures, installing septic systems, or creating lawns often need land clearing services.
What should property owners consider before clearing land? It’s important to assess local regulations, potential obstacles, and the desired end use of the property before starting.
